Cal McDonald is Templesmith and Niles' noirish supernatural investigator character.
He's basically John Constantine if John Constantine had been created by Raymond Chandler. So yeah, his book Criminal Macabre is basically a bit like the American Hellblazer. First story's not bad. Forgettable but I remember it was a decent read... |
